The Oera Linda is an interesting book, which ties quite nicely with the main thesis of the "Ancient Apocalypse" Netflix series.
There is a passage on pages 41/42, where it is discussed why god does not prevent evil.
The answer given is that god allows us to follow our destiny "so that we should experience the results of wise and foolish deeds". When someone protects you from evil, that comes at the cost of freedom. "But that is not what our supreme being wants. He wants us to help each other, but also that all should be free and become wise."
Most of our freedoms today are lost because government claims they have to protect us and people sheepishly accept or even demand that 'protection'.
